[Financial News] SK Eco Plant is hosting the '2026 ConTech Meetup Day' to discover innovative technologies and solutions in its key business sectors. This event is an open technology innovation contest in which SK Eco Plant identifies startups and small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) and mid-sized companies possessing innovative technologies.
According to SK Eco Plant on the 7th, ConTech Meetup Day, which first started in 2020, is marking its 7th year this year.
17 public, research, and investment institutions, including the Korea Research and Development Special Zone Foundation, Hoseo University, Korea Electronics Technology Institute, SK Securities, Synergy IB Investment, Chungnam Creative Economy Innovation Center, and Daejeon Creative Economy Innovation Center, are listed as co-hosts.
This year's competition covers 22 demand technologies applicable to SK Eco-Plant businesses and sites. These include artificial intelligence (AI) data centers, robotics and automation, and resource recycling and safety.
In the AI ​​data center sector, we are seeking technologies for power, cooling, design, and operational efficiency. In addition, we plan to broadly identify related technologies and solutions, including drawing analysis and design review, appropriate unit price analysis, and cost forecasting.
Startups and small and medium-sized enterprises possessing innovative technologies and solutions are eligible to participate in the contest. Applications can be submitted via the SK EcoPlant website from September 7 to 30.
SK Eco Plant will conduct document reviews and presentation evaluations of the submitted technologies. It plans to make the final selection of award winners after comprehensively reviewing factors such as technological innovation and the potential for joint technology development.
The winning companies will pursue joint technology development with SK Eco Plant. Support for technology development funding and investment attraction will also be provided in conjunction with co-organizing institutions, including public, research, academic, and investment organizations.
